详细指南:如何快速下载和安装TPTP软件
什么是TPTP软件?
TPTP(Thousands of Problems for Theorem Provers)软件是一个专门用于证理论的工具,主要服务于智能系统和计算机科学领域。它包含了大量的数学问题和推理任务,帮助研究人员测试和验证他们的理论证明程序。TPTP集合了多种逻辑公式,涵盖命题逻辑、第一阶逻辑等,为用户提供了丰富的参考和实验素材。
TPTP软件的独特之处在于它不仅提供了问题,还提供了用于解决这些问题的各种工具和方法。用户可以通过使用其提供的各种环境和接口,轻松访问这些问题,并进行自己的研究和实验。
TPTP软件的下载步骤
下载TPTP软件的过程相对简单,但需要注意一些细节,以确保获得最新版本并进行成功安装。以下是详细的下载步骤:
步骤1:访问官方网站
首先,你需要访问TPTP的官方网站。打开浏览器,输入地址:www.tptp.org。在这个网页上,你可以找到TPTP软件的相关信息、下载链接和文档。
步骤2:找到下载链接
在TPTP的主页中,你会看到一个导航菜单,找到并点击“Download”或“Downloads”选项。这个选项通常会引导你到包含所有可下载软件的页面。确保选择适合你操作系统的版本,比如Windows、macOS或Linux。
步骤3:查看版本信息
在下载页面上,你会看到不同版本的TPTP软件,通常会包括最新版本和历史版本。建议选择最新版本,以便使用最新的功能和安全性改进。官网上会提供详细的版本说明,确保查看这些信息以了解新版本相对于旧版本的改进。
步骤4:下载软件
找到你想要下载的版本后,点击相关链接开始下载。下载过程可能需要几分钟,具体时间取决于你的网络速度。在下载完成后,系统会将文件保存到你的计算机中。
步骤5:解压和安装
下载的文件通常是压缩文件格式(如.zip或.tar),你需要将其解压。解压后,在解压文件夹中找到安装说明文档(通常是README或INSTALL文件),按照其中的步骤进行软件的安装。
如何解决下载或安装中遇到的问题
在下载或安装TPTP软件的过程中,你可能会遇到一些问题。以下是一些常见问题及其解决方法:
下载速度慢
如果你发现下载速度异常缓慢,首先检查你的网络连接。确保计算机连接到稳定的互联网。如果网络正常,尝试使用不同的浏览器或者在不同的时间段进行下载,通常在非高峰时段下载会更快。
文件损坏或不完整
如果下载的文件在解压时出现错误,可能是文件下载不完整导致的。建议删除该文件,并重新下载。如果问题仍然存在,考虑尝试在不同的设备或网络上下载。
安装过程中出现错误提示
安装过程中如果出现错误,首先确保你的计算机满足软件的系统要求。查看安装说明文档,确保你按照正确的步骤进行安装。如果仍有问题,可以查看TPTP的论坛或用户支持页面,获取更多帮助。
常见问题解答
TPTP软件的应用领域有哪些?
TPTP软件在多个领域都有广泛应用。以下是一些主要应用领域:
1. 计算机科学
在计算机科学领域,TPTP常被用于研究自动定理证明、形式化验证和逻辑推理等。研究人员利用TPTP提供的资源,开展相关算法性能测试和工作,推动自动证明技术的发展。
2. 人工智能
在人工智能领域,理论推理是基础,TPTP作为一个标准化测试集,为AI算法提供了评估基准,帮助研究人员比较不同方法在解决复杂推理任务方面的优劣。
3. 数学
TPTP中的大量数学问题为数学研究提供了良好的实验平台。数学家可以利用这些问题检验自己的理论,同时也为数学教育提供了丰富的素材。
4. 教育
在高校和研究机构中,TPTP可以作为教学资源,帮助学生学习逻辑推理和证明技术。教师可以使用TPTP中的问题来设计实验和测试,提升学生的实际操作能力。
如何利用TPTP进行研究?
利用TPTP进行研究时,可以遵循以下步骤:
1. 确定研究主题
首先,明确你的研究方向,比如自动证明、逻辑推理等。选择一个具体的课题,并在TPTP中找到相关的数学问题进行研究。
2. 收集数据
使用TPTP提供的数据库,收集与你的研究主题相关的问题和解决方案。可以利用TPTP自带的工具来查询和分类问题,大大提高研究效率。
3. 开展实验
通过使用不同的定理证明器,对收集的数据进行实验。分析不同算法的表现,从中提炼出有价值的结论,并将结果记录下来,以便后续撰写论文或报告。
4. 撰写论文
根据你的研究结果,撰写科研论文。确保在文中引用TPTP作为工具和数据来源,并对其贡献进行详细阐述。
TPTP软件的未来发展趋势如何?
随着计算机科学、人工智能等领域的发展,TPTP软件的未来发展趋势也不断演变。以下是一些可能的发展方向:
1. 用户界面
未来的TPTP软件可能会更加注重用户体验,开发更加友好的图形用户界面,使用户能够更方便地下载、安装和使用软件。同时,增加可视化工具,帮助用户更直观地理解逻辑推理过程。
2. 云计算集成
随着云计算技术的发展,未来的TPTP软件可能会与云服务集成,允许用户在云端进行推理计算和数据共享,减少对本地计算资源的依赖,提高计算效率。
3. 扩展问题数据库
未来TPTP可能会持续更新其问题数据库,增加更多种类的数学问题和推理题目,以吸引更多的研究者和学生参与到智能推理的研究中。
4. 跨学科合作
随着学科交叉的增多,TPTP有望与其他领域的研究相结合,如生物信息学、物联网等,推动新技术、新理论的研究与应用。
总之,TPTP软件作为一个强大的定理证明工具,具有广泛的应用前景和良好的发展潜力。无论你是研究人员还是学生,通过合理利用TPTP软件,可以极大地提升你的研究深度和广度。